Output 58ee1561500b52d30e43dbb82e06593f8f931e2711c9d9e85c8cfad4daedd286:0

value
536615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f008cb11d1d90c889eb888d819a2eb88c3ce0ed OP_EQUAL
address
3LZYTSMaQPVy3gnLzTJLa5G5DGHgnkDhjU
transaction
58ee1561500b52d30e43dbb82e06593f8f931e2711c9d9e85c8cfad4daedd286
spent
true